Simplified:

1) download the latest RetroArch: http://retroarch.com/index.php?page=platforms

2) Scroll down to Wii U and download the RPX version.

3) Open the zip and drag the retroarch folder to your SD card

4) in the same zip, browse to wiiu/apps/

5) Choose the RetroArch cores you want. I personally use Snes9x2005, FCEUMM, GenesisPlusGX, Gambatte, mgba, and prboom (used exactly the same)

6) Extract these from the zip. Then add them to your SD card in wiiu/apps/

7) download the RetroArch XMB files: https://drive.google.com/open?id=0BzhZh67kgabrYWx4UmpLcDdiVE0

8) Open the zip and drag the retroarch folder to your SD card

9) Delete your retroarch config file

10) Run from CFWed channel Retroarch

You need the Retroarch folder (the one with the Cores and Info folder in) in the root of your SD card if your going to use the Channel. The WiiU/apps folders are not used since the channel loads the Cores from the Cores folder not the apps folder.
